AN award-winning photographer will give a talk about his new book to the Whitchurch and Goring Heath History Society on November 21.
Jim Donahue wrote The Thames Valley: Past, Present, and Future — a Snapshot of English Life, which features the history, community life, countryside and politics of the area.
Mr Donahue, 61, who also chairs Whitchurch Parish Council, will give a presentation at the parish hall in Goring Heath at 2.30pm.
He was inspired to write about his experiences living in the community and exploring nature over the last 25 years and how different life is compared to his native America.
